In Itunes page i found more details about each new edition of Queen Albums, at least, we will have 2 or 3 additional tracks as videos.

Montreal, Wembley and Milton Keynes and Rainbow stuff, this last could be the most interesting...but in the end..more of the same.

QUEEN
1. Son And Daughter (Live at the Hammersmith Odeon, 1975)
2. Liar (Live at the Rainbow Theatre, 1974)
3. Keep Yourself Alive (Filmed at St John’s Wood Studios, London, 1973)
QUEEN II
1. White Queen (As It Began) (Live at the Rainbow Theatre, 1974)
2. Seven Seas Of Rhye (Live at Wembley Stadium, London, 1986)
3. Ogre Battle (Live at the Hammersmith Odeon, 1975)
SHEER HEART ATTACK
1. Killer Queen (Top Of The Pops, Version 2, 1974)
2. Stone Cold Crazy (Live at the Rainbow Theatre, 1974)
3. Now I’m Here (Live at the Forum, Montreal, 1981)
A NIGHT AT THE OPERA
1. Bohemian Rhapsody (No Flames Original Version, 1975)
2. Seaside Rendezvous (ANATO 30th Anniversary Version, 2005)
3. Love Of My Life (Live at Milton Keynes Bowl, 1982)
A DAY AT THE RACES
1. You Take My Breath Away (Live at Earls Court, 1977)
2. Tie Your Mother Down (Live at Milton Keynes Bowl, 1982)
3. Somebody To Love (Promo Video, 1976)
